Balloon Mitral Valvotomy For Mitral Stenosis

Balloon mitral valvotomy is a minimally invasive procedure done by a cardiologist for severe mitral stenosis. Once upon a time, the only option available to patients with mitral stenosis was heart surgery. Fortunately, physicians now have another treatment option that has proven to be less invasive than surgery and just as effective: balloon mitral valvotomy …

CT coronary angiogram procedure in Hyderabad

A CT coronary angiogram is a diagnostic imaging test that uses X-rays to create an image of your coronary arteries. The coronary arteries are the blood vessels that supply oxygenated blood to the heart muscle itself. Because coronary artery disease (also known as CAD) can lead to myocardial infarction, heart failure, and death, it is …

Transesophageal echocardiogram (TEE test) for heart

A transesophageal echocardiogram test or TEE test is done using an echo probe passed via the mouth and throat into the esophagus. The transesophageal echocardiogram test takes a continuous picture of the heart while it beats, which is then transferred to a monitor that is close by. The esophagus is the food pipe connecting the …
